lt-10s timing and handset help
I have a turboII swap into my na running the lt-10s, or trying to atleast. I am using the basemaps that silverrotor posted. When I check the timing with the timing light the marks are not always present and when the are they jump around. No matter which way I adjust the CAS the timing is just as bad or worse.
Now, on the handset on the data screen where it tells the timing degrees. Mine is at 00° BTDC, and it never changes, under any condition. I believe it should give me something like 5° ATDC. Is this assumption right? Could my CAS be broken or wired incorrectly, the car does start and run...... just like crap.
